## Deployment

FixtureForge ships as a library plus a small seeding service used in CI. For review purposes, note that the service is stateless; all generated records are derived from the seed manifest, so redeploys are safe at any time. The container reads its settings at startup only — changing them requires a restart, not a reload. Staging and CI share one profile. Before approving, confirm the manifest matches the deployment values shown below.

config for bahop-baduf:
[kasion]
team = lamath
access_code = ac_d807e5
host = kasion.paliqcloud.corp
port = 4000
owner = julix.tamvan
peer = frair.qorvelsoft.local

Calendar sync between Plumeria and the Kestrelboard scheduler is double-booking rooms again. Root cause: the sync worker's credential expired Tuesday; retries silently wrote stale events. Fix: rotate the worker credential and backfill the conflict window. Rotation done by Odette this morning. New key for the sync worker is below.

app token of haweg-kawef = qvz2-4g

**MEMO — Blueprint Delivery, Permit Filing**

To: Office Manager

The stamped blueprints for the Corvane Annex project go to the Dunmere municipal office Friday. Three sets, tubes sealed, signed originals inside. Do not fold, do not copy, do not hand to anyone at the counter — permit clerk only. A Fallowgate Courier driver collects at 08:30 from the plan room. The driver must state the release phrase before taking the tubes.

dispatch memo: the sorius tamius courier leaves the praeth ledger at gate 4873 under passcode 928014

Subject: Memtrace cut-over complete

Team,

Cut-over to Memtrace v2 for GPU memory profiling finished last night. Old v1 agents are disabled; any tickets referencing v1 dashboards should be closed as resolved-by-migration. Sampling overhead is now under 2% and allocation traces include kernel names. Known gap: profiles older than 30 days were not migrated. Point customers at the v2 docs for setup questions. For reference when troubleshooting, the agent now runs with the following configuration.

settings of bagaf-bawip:
[aldax]
port = 5000
region = south-4
host = aldax.brasklabs.corp
team = brivan
timeout_ms = 2000
retries = 2